Abstract :
A microwave technique for skull implant curing analysis is presented here. A microstrip antenna is used for osseointegration analysis with respect to the dielectric profile variation of the implant. The bone and implant gives a high degree of discrimination in resonant frequency of reflection coefficient. The prototype is designed to retain the impedance matching at all implant conditions and even in normal phantom. The antennas simulated on three different substrates layers are fabricated and concept is experimentally verified with phantom models.
